Pros

CJ E&M deals with K-pop contents and K-drama which seems fun. But only if you really want this media industry. A company tries to change the culture, introducing flexible work time and Break for Invent policy letting employees take half-day off once in 2 weeks freely. Young employees are open minded and creative. Ban sexual harassment strictly and nobody dislikes women who enjoy cigarettes. Many women executives and leaders. You can work with Korean actors and pop stars if you work in marketing, production or PR area.

Cons

Too much work load and the elders have old fashioned Korean working habits, and most of them act aggressively with negative thinking. And usually the executives are timid to put investment in R&D, and almost everyone is so sensitive like they have bipolar. And the worst thing is low salary. But it's all because of dull market growth and saturated viewership ratings in the domestic market.
